A PRAYER FOR PRIESTS
John Cardinal O’Connor

Lord Jesus, we your people pray to You for our priests. You have given them to us for OUR needs. We pray for them in THEIR needs.

We know that You have made them priests in the likeness of your own priesthood. You have consecrated them, set them aside, anointed them, filled them with the Holy Spirit, appointed them to teach, to preach, to minister, to console, to forgive, and to feed us with Your Body and Blood.

Yet we know, too, that they are one with us and share our human weaknesses. We know too that they are tempted to sin and discouragement as are we, needing to be ministered to, as do we, to be consoled and forgiven, as do we. Indeed, we thank You for choosing them from among us, so that they understand us as we understand them, suffer with us and rejoice with us, worry with us and trust with us, share our beings, our lives, our faith.

We ask that You give them this day the gift You gave Your chosen ones on the way to Emmaus: Your presence in their hearts, Your holiness in their souls, Your joy in their spirits. And let them see You face to face in the breaking of the Eucharistic bread.

We pray to You, O Lord, through Mary the mother of all priests, for Your priests and for ours. Amen.

A Prayer for Priests
By St. Therese of Lisieux

O Jesus, eternal Priest,
keep your priests within the shelter of Your Sacred Heart,
where none may touch them.

Keep unstained their anointed hands,
which daily touch Your Sacred Body.

Keep unsullied their lips,
daily purpled with your Precious Blood.

Keep pure and unearthly their hearts,
sealed with the sublime mark of the priesthood.

Let Your holy love surround them and
shield them from the world’s contagion.

Bless their labors with abundant fruit and
may the souls to whom they minister be their joy and consolation here and in heaven their beautiful and
everlasting crown. Amen.

Mary, Queen of Apostles, pray for them!

O my God,
pour out in abundance Thy spirit of sacrifice upon Thy priests.
It is both their glory and duty to become victims,
to be burnt up for souls,
to live without ordinary joys,
to be often the objects of distrust,
injustice and persecution.
The words they say every day at the altar,
“This is my Body, this is my Blood”,
grant them to apply to themselves,
“I am no longer myself,
I am Jesus, Jesus crucified.
I am, like the bread and wine,
a substance no longer itself but by consecration another”.
O my God, I burn with the desire for the sanctification of Thy priests.
I wish all the priestly hands which touch Thee
were hands whose touch is gentle and pleasing to Thee,
that all the mouths uttering such sublime words at the altar
should never descend to speaking trivialities.
Let priests in all their person
stay at the level of their lofty functions,
let every man find them simple and great,
like the Holy Eucharist,
accessible to all yet above the rest of men.
O my God, grant them to carry with them from the Mass of today
a thirst for the Mass of tomorrow,
and grant them, laden themselves with gifts,
to share these abundantly with their fellow-men.

Amen.
